Tulum: Ancient Mayan Ruins

The ancient Mayan ruins of Tulum transport visitors back in time to a world of mystery and wonder. Located along the stunning coastline of the Yucatan Peninsula in Mexico, Tulum is renowned for its impressive architecture and rich history.
The ruins of Tulum were once a thriving Mayan city, serving as an important trading port and ceremonial center. Today, visitors can explore the well-preserved structures, including the iconic El Castillo, a towering pyramid that offers breathtaking views of the Caribbean Sea.
The Tulum architecture showcases the ingenuity and craftsmanship of the Mayan people, with intricate carvings and detailed stonework that have stood the test of time. As you wander through the ancient city, you’ll feel a sense of awe and reverence for the civilization that once thrived here, making Tulum a must-visit destination for history enthusiasts and curious travelers alike.
Coba: Exploring the Mayan Empire

Coba, a magnificent archaeological site nestled deep within the Mexican jungle, offers a captivating glimpse into the grandeur and power of the ancient Mayan empire.
Explore the Mayan architectural wonders and learn about the cultural significance of Coba through the following:
Towering Nohoch Mul Pyramid: Ascend the steps of the tallest pyramid in the Yucatan Peninsula for a breathtaking view of the surrounding lush landscape. Feel the awe-inspiring scale of this Mayan masterpiece.
The Sacbes: Wander along the ancient stone roads that connect the various structures within Coba. Experience the ingenuity of the Mayans as you walk in their footsteps.
Ball Courts: Discover the significance of the Mesoamerican ball game, a ritualistic sport that held both religious and political importance. Marvel at the intricate carvings and learn about its cultural significance.
Stelae and Altars: Admire the intricately carved stone monuments that depict important historical events and deities. Gain insight into the beliefs and rituals of the Mayan people.
Coba offers a journey through time, revealing the architectural wonders and cultural richness of the Mayan empire.
